This book is based on chapters in a series of four books from the first five years (2002-2006) of the Language of Instruction in Tanzania and South Africa (LOITASA) project. LOITASA is a NUFU-funded (Norwegian University Fund) project which began in January 2002 and will continue through to the end of 2011. The chapters reflect the state of the research at the end of the first five years of LOITASA in 2006 and were selected by reviewers independent of the project.

Haji Gora Haji, born in 1933 on the island of Tumbatu, Zanzibar, represents a living archive of poetic and philosophical knowledge, which is transformed into verses with a characteristic voice enriched by dialectal features (from Tumbatu and Unguja). As a recognition of his life-long commitment to Swahili language and literature, the editors, Flavia Aiello and Irene Brunotti, with Nathalie Arnold Koenings for translation, decided to work hard on conceiving a publishing project of Shuwari, his poetical anthology or diwani, fashioned as a bilingual Swahili-English edition which, along with the poems, could offer some analytical insights into Haji Gora Haji's artistry.

This is a series of books from the LOITASA (Language of Instruction in Tanzania and South Africa) project. LOITASA is a NUFU-funded (Norwegian University Fund) project which began in January 2002 and continued till the end of 2006. It is, what in donor circles is known as a 'South-South-North' cooperation project which, in this case, involves research cooperation between South Africa, Tanzania and Norway. The first book, entitled Language of instruction in Tanzania and South Africa (LOITASA), focused on the current language in education situation in the two countries by providing a description and analysis of existing language policies and practices.

ENGLISH: Nyayo za Obama is a literary piece of work that tells the story of US president Barack Obama, starting with his ancestral connections in Africa to the nation of liberty, opportunity and justice for all- the United States of America. It is a compilation of anecdotes that tracks his life through a variety of socioeconomic and geographic influences which shaped his vision of himself and that of the world around him, and how he walked a tight rope of racial diversity he found in his life. It discusses his early career as a community organizer and how that experience led him to a meteoric political career and seemingly insurmountable challenges he had to face, first in his own state of Illinois and eventually on the natioanl scene. The book discusses the Obama’s political success in the context of a nation that, though still suffers the social-economic scars of slavery and racial preferences, has beeen steadily changing in many ways for the better, enough to allow the election of its president from a race that was once doomed to slavery and human indignities. It highlights the salient qualities of its kind of democracy predicated on the founding documents and economic freedom which makes it the market of the world; it informs about the nation’s history as the most charitable nation in the world and the champion of the rule of law and equal opportunity for all. It is written in the Swahili language, which is the lingua franca of several nations in Eastern and Central Africa regions of the continent, and the most important African language south of the Sahara desert. It will be among few books in Swahili that provides expositions about the United States and its history and the changing face of its people, economy and its role in the global village. The book comes with a list of vocabulary of English translations of some of the words that have been used but may not be common in the available Swahili litereature.
